Monk's cloth is my favorite type of foundation fabric for punch needle, and it's what I recommend to beginners. Monks cloth is a loose even-weave cotton fabric which is specifically designed for punch needle. Monks cloth is woven with 4 threads over 4 threads and looks like Aida fabric. The principle is simple: you set up your camera level and square-on to the focus chart, take a picture, and then use the distance scale to assess how far in front or behind the target your camera actually focused.
